During October-November 1973, at Harvard University, Leonard Bernstein delivered a series of Six lectures as Norton Professor of poetry. Columbia Records made the entire series available to the general public. Each lecture was recorded, complete with Mr. Bernstein's illustrations at the Piano and with its requisite Orchestral examples.The series is titled Leonard Bernstein at Harvard The Norton Lectures 1973. There are 6 volumes, Vol.1 Musical Phonology M2X 33014 2 LPs Vol.2 Musical Syntax M2X 33017 2 LPs Vol.3 Musical Semantics M3X 33020 3 LPs Vol 4 The Delights and Dangers of Ambiguity M3X 33024 3 LPs Vol 5 The Twentieth Century Crisis M3X 33028 3 LPs Vol 6 The Poetry of Earth M4X 33032 4 LPs The 17 12" 33 RPM vinyl LPs are visually graded NM to very occasional VG+ with minimal evidence of use..
